The boys lacrosse team (9-4) took on Winter Park Wildcats (12-2) on April 1.

In the first half, senior Luke Magley started the night with the Braves first goal. Magley scored again within five minutes bringing the score to 2-4. The Wildcats kept on getting around senior goalie Tyler Davidson pulling up the score to 3-9.

Sophomore Jack Reddeck scored making it a 4-9 game, then Magley scored again bringing the score up to 5-9. The Wildcats scored again within three minutes, 5-10.

Sophomore Colin Kelly added another goal, 6-10. At the end of the third quarter Wildcats lead 11-6. Junior Tanner Woods scored making the score 7-12.

Freshman Trent Muniz assisted junior Davis Pittenger allowing him to score the team’s last goal of the night, 8-14. With three minutes left in the game, the Wildcats scored again, making it an 8-15 game.

The team’s next game is on April 6 at Timber Creek. It will be the District Semi-finals.
